South Korean antitrust regulator to target entrenched monopolies in H2 2026

( August 4, 2026, 09:16 GMT | Official Statement) -- MLex Summary: South Korea’s antitrust regulator will pursue reforms aimed at dismantling entrenched monopoly structures and building the foundations for “fair growth” in the second half of 2026, while intensifying scrutiny of cartels, digital platforms and large business groups. The Korea Fair Trade Commission said Tuesday it will examine suspected collusion in chemicals, paint and petroleum products, seek registration cancellations or business suspensions for repeat cartelists, restrict leniency benefits and introduce structural remedies such as share divestitures or business transfers in exceptional monopoly-abuse and cartel cases. It will also scrutinize most-favored-nation clauses and tying by delivery apps and app stores and consumer deception by online retailers, while conducting a market study of AI services. Further plans include clarifying data-related monopoly abuses, supporting platform legislation, surveying open marketplaces, delivery and accommodation platforms and reviewing AI-sector “acqui-hire” arrangements that fall outside conventional merger structures.Statement and related document are attached (in Korean)....
